description |
En la actualidad el creciente consumo de carne de pollo ocasiona el aumento de residuos en la industria avícola, incitando a la búsqueda de usos alternativos y así mitigar el impacto ambiental negativo generado por estos. En este proyecto se tuvo como objetivo principal acondicionar aceite de pollo residual para diversas aplicaciones industriales, inicialmente se realizó la medición de algunas propiedades físicas y químicas del aceite caracterizado por un alto índice de acidez. Con el fin de obtener una materia prima de mejor calidad se buscó disminuir el índice de acidez mediante una etapa de pre tratamiento, esta consistió en la integración de dos procesos: desgomado y esterificación ácida, se encontraron las mejores condiciones de reacción mediante la aplicación del diseño central compuesto rotable con la ejecución de 20 experimentos, cada uno con réplica, teniendo como variable de respuesta el índice de acidez y un segundo criterio de selección, el rendimiento del aceite pre tratado respecto al desgomado. Se logró disminuir el índice de acidez y a su vez mejorar propiedades físicas como la viscosidad del aceite de pollo residual aumentando su calidad y ampliando su aplicación industrial, obteniéndose un rendimiento de 95,8% sobre el aceite desgomado. Posteriormente se realizó una evaluación preliminar del uso de este aceite acondicionado en la obtención de biodiésel, las mejores condiciones para la reacción de transesterificación se encontraron usando el método simplex, teniendo como variable de respuesta la cantidad de metiléster producido (FAME) y se hizo seguimiento al rendimiento del biodiésel respecto al aceite pre tratado. Se realizó la medición de algunas propiedades fisicoquímicas de acuerdo con la norma NTC 5444, dicho producto cumple con sus exigencias en cuanto a índice de acidez, viscosidad, densidad, pero no %FAME que fue de 91,9% con un rendimiento de 85,2% sobre el aceite pre tratado. |
